The Merc Co-op is Hiring a KCK Store Manager Near Kansas, KS

Hey there! Are you a hardworking and enthusiastic individual looking for a job in a small but mighty community-owned grocery store in downtown Kansas City, Kansas? Then, we have the perfect position for you!

As a Store Manager, you will be responsible for overseeing the daily operations of our store and managing a team of dedicated grocers. Your main goal will be to ensure that the store is always welcoming, fully stocked and sparkling clean. You will work closely with local and regional distributors and use your excellent organizational skills to manage orders, deliveries, and inventory to keep our shelves full of fresh produce, meats, deli and bakery products

In this role, you will also be responsible for hiring, scheduling, training, and coaching your team members to provide our customers with the best possible experience. You will work in a fast-paced and exciting retail environment, where meeting the needs of shoppers, employees, co-op owners, and community partners is key.

As our Store Manager, you will report directly to the Director of Operations. Our work culture is friendly, inclusive, and focused on employee growth and development. So, come join our team and make a positive impact in the communities our co-op serves. Apply now!

Physical Requirements, Working Conditions Equipment.

  • Work requires standing / walking for 90% of the shift.
  • Work requires the following motions: lifting up to 50 lbs., bending, twisting, squatting, and reaching; hand use: single grasping, fine manipulation, pushing, and pulling.
  • Exposure to temperatures: <32 degrees Fahrenheit (freezing), 32-40 degrees Fahrenheit (refrigerators), >90 degrees Fahrenheit.
  • Ability to work in a wet and cold environment.
  • Ability to use tools and equipment, including box cutters, electric pallet jacks, and other heavy machinery.
  • Must be able to work with various cleaning solutions, safely use sharp tools, and carefully operate all production equipment.
